What's the training associated with this? I mean, 17 batteries. People need to put on
their thinking caps sometime when they hear this president open his mouth. 17 batteries.
The full compliment, he said. Does Ukraine have 17 batteries worth of soldiers trained?
Who's going to train them? We know Spain has a battery
dedicated for training Ukrainians. What's a battery Scotty? A firing battery for the Patriot will be
I think up to three launchers together with associated radars. The launchers will have
radars, the launchers will have, I guess it's a quad, four pods on them to fire off. So you're talking, I think, between 12 and 16 missiles ready to fire per battery.
It's not an insignificant amount.
Right now in Ukraine, the total they've ever had is between six and eight, but we know
that many most all have been destroyed.
You know, and when they get destroyed,
it sort of takes the crews out with them,
or at least good portions of the crews.
And we also know that at some point in time,
the manpower issue in Ukraine was such that
because they didn't have Patriot batteries available
because the Russians destroyed them,
these crews were diverted for other tasks, including some going in the infantry.
So again, when we see 17 firing batteries,
Ukraine simply don't have people trained up to do this.
So you throw the firing batteries in and it's nothing.
Also, we don't know what kind of Patriot they're getting.
You know, one Patriot is not like the other Patriot.
If they're getting older Patriots, one patriot is not like the other patriot. If they're getting older patriots,
you know, they could be systems that haven't been upgraded.
They don't have the more modern missiles.
They're incapable of intercepting
the modern Russian ballistic missiles.
You know, we just don't know what's going on.
